A rat model of hypohidrotic ectodermal dysplasia carries a missense mutation in the Edaradd gene
BACKGROUND: Hypohidrotic ectodermal dysplasia (HED) is a congenital disorder characterized by sparse hair, oligodontia, and inability to sweat.
